The National Lacrosse League schedules most of its matchups for Thursday, Friday, and Saturday evenings. Start times commonly range between 7:00 PM and 9:00 PM Eastern Time, depending on the home team and broadcast arrangements. Occasional Sunday afternoon games appear throughout the season but remain less frequent. These time patterns allow for consistent primetime viewing across North America.
Based in Salt Lake City, the Utah Mammoth adheres to the Mountain Time Zone (MT). When national broadcasts list game times in Eastern, fans in Utah need to subtract two hours. For example, a game scheduled for 8:00 PM ET will begin at 6:00 PM MT. This conversion especially matters when setting reminders, coordinating watch parties, or managing parental controls for younger viewers.
Since most home games take place at the Delta Center, typical Mammoth home start times hover around 7:30 PM MT, aligning with local primetime hours and optimizing both arena attendance and television ratings.

Regional blackouts in the National Lacrosse League (NLL), including Utah Mammoth games, exist to protect local broadcasting rights. When a game is broadcast locally through a regional sports network or affiliate station, DirecTV may restrict access to that game in the same geographic territory. This keeps ratings strong for partners who have invested in exclusive local rights.
For example, if a Utah Mammoth home game is being shown on a Salt Lake City-based station, DirecTV may block that game from airing in the greater Salt Lake market on the national NLL feed.
The easiest way to determine blackout status is through your DirecTV on-screen guide. When selecting a Mammoth game, look for notices indicating blackout restrictions. Additionally, the DirecTV Game Finder tool online lets you input your ZIP code to view blackout zones by channel and event. Geographic zones are defined by Nielsen Designated Market Areas (DMAs), which may not match state or city borders precisely.
Blackouts are more likely during high-stakes matchups—think divisional showdowns and playoff implications. Expect coverage to tighten when the Mammoth face regional rivals or host games at the height of prime-time programming.

The National Lacrosse League’s media rights partnership with ESPN opens up additional viewing options for Utah Mammoth fans. The agreement, extended through the 2026 season, includes a mix of linear broadcasts and digital streaming—ensuring full-season visibility across multiple platforms within the ESPN ecosystem.
This deal secures live coverage of select games on ESPN2 and ESPNU, while the majority of matchups, including most Utah Mammoth games, are available live and on-demand through ESPN+. Every regular-season and playoff game is streamed on ESPN’s digital platform, offering a consistent way to follow the team from anywhere in the United States.
To access ESPN+ broadcasts, a subscription is required. As of April 2024, ESPN+ costs $10.99/month or $109.99/year. Bundle packages that include Disney+ and Hulu are also available for broader streaming options.
For fans looking beyond ESPN, NLL TV functions as a supplementary platform that supports simulcasts and provides a growing bank of on-demand content. While it no longer holds exclusive livestreaming rights, it plays a crucial archival role during the season.
If you plan to track stats, pause during pivotal plays, or rewatch standout performances, NLL TV serves as a strategic companion to ESPN. It doesn't require a subscription for archived content, but real-time availability can vary based on regional rights.
